Crystal Palace crashed to another summer friendly loss with a 1-0 reverse at Nottingham Forest.
The Championship side started brightly and peppered Wayne Hennessey's goal with a number of long-range shots.
So it was no surprise they took the lead in the 31st minute when Albert Adomah slotted in after Lewis Grabban's initial strike was saved by Hennessey.
Tiago Silva almost added another Forest goal after the break but his effort stuck against the Palace upright.
Despite pressuring the home goal, Roy Hodgson's Eagles were unable to find the net.
Palace: Hennessey, Van Aanholt, Dann, Kelly, Ward, Meyer, Milivojevic, McArthur, Townsend, Schlupp, Benteke.
Not used: Henderson, Woods, Hobbs, Riedewald, Wickham, Sorloth, Daly.
